some of them have been constructed, for the purpose of treating the surfaces of roads with asphaltuin oil, bitumen, and similar road surfacing material, but they have generally been of a comparatively crude and incompleteconstruction so that, the material h as not been uniformly distributed and much of the time of the gang of men employed has been wasted, and the, full elliciency could not be obtained from the road roller and other parts of the apparatus. Forthe purpose of overcoming these defects and securing the objects which have been mentioned, this invention is made.
The invention isillustrated in a form in which a road roller A of any usual construct-icn and therefore not illustrated in full hcreinbut shown asstcam operated, is connected up by means of a remo *ablc tongue 10 with a vehicle B on which is located a tank C for containing the oil or other road surfacingmaterial. Connected tothe rear of the vehicle B by means which will be described hereinafter is a-third vehicle D shown as having only two wheels. On this is mounted arotary pump E for taking the material from the tank 0 and discharging it through nozzles F. This pump is shown.
as operated by a steam engine Gr receiving steam from the road roller. By providing a series of elements of this character it will be seen that each device is complete in itself so that a tank that has been emptied can he rei moved tlIltlJ'GtlllDGd to a place for being filled while another one is substituted so that the work goes. right along without material interruption. Thus each element can be used with maximum of ellicicncy. For the purpose of practically connecting; them up so as to accomplish these results, the tank vehicle is provided with a steam pipe '11 connected by a flexible hose 12 with a live steam pipe 13 from the boiler of the road roller. Consequently the pipe 11 is provided with live steam. It in its turn is connected by a flexible hose 14 with a steam pipe 15 supported by the vehicle D. This steam pipe leads to the steam inlet of the cylinder 16 ot' the engine G, the piston rod 17 of which is connected by a crank shaft 19, pinion 2t),
and gear 21 with the rotary pump E. A fly wheel 23 is shown on the shaft 19. The details of the pump need not be described as any form of rotary pump can be employed, but it will be understood that the rotary pump is used for the purpose of securing a uniform instead of a pulsating pressure and consequently, a uniform flow of the liquid surfacing material as will ap pear hereinafter.
The vehicle D is drawn behind the tank vehicle partly by means of the pipe connections which connect the interior of the tank with the intake of the pump. For this purpose the tank is provided with an outlet pipe 25 having a valve 26 for controlling it and that is connected by pipe fittings 27 with a flexible hose 28 adapted to be supported when not in use, by a hook 29 on the vehicle D. The hose is connected with a. pipe 30 which leads into the intake 31 of the pump.
The vehicle D is provided with a fixed forward projection 35 on which is pivoted at 36 a movable tongue 37. This tongue is connected by a pin 38 with a bracket 39 fixed to the straight branch of a Y forming part of .the pipe fittings 27. Consequently the vehicle is drawn along with the tank vehicle. In order to control the direction of motion of the vehicle D so as to keep it properly in position, a curved rack 40 is mounted on the rear end of the tongue 3.? and is caused to mesh with a pinion 41 on a. rod 42 at the top of which is a hand wheel 43 within reach of an operator standing on the platform of the truck D. Also in reach of the foot of the operator is a pawl 44 normally forced by a sprin 45 to engage the teeth of the pinion 41. imply by manipulating this pawl by means of the foot the operator can control .the direction of motion of the vehicle D by .the hand-wheel 43 and when he gets it properly into line with the road roller he can leave the pawl alone and it will hold the tongue in position.

Each of these valves has an arm 56 for operating it, these'arms being-connected with an operating lever 57 by means of a series of links 58, one for each arm. One of these links is shown as connected directly with the lever 57 by means of a hook 59 which engages a pin (50 on a projection on the lever. Another one is connected by a similar link 61 with another pin (32 on the lever. The lever is provided with an opposite projection having a pin 63 with which a link 64 connected with a third lever 56 is connected in the same way. Obviously this lever 57 can be connected up with either one, two or three of the valve operating arms so as'to supply the liquid material from the distributing chamber 51 to the desired number of sections of the pipe 53. The latter is provided withv a plurality of openings (38. In each of these openingsis the nozzle F of any desired kind.
'In order to provide a safety device for preventing any damage in case the nozzles get stopped up, a by-pass is provided from the pipc50 back to the pipe 30 and in this is located a relief valve 76 which, under ordinary pressure, will remain closed but will open if the pressure becomes excessive and allow a circulation of the liquid down into the pipe 30.
Inorder to provide for keeping the molten material warm enough so that it will flow readily the exhaust pipe 80 of the cylinder 16 is directed through a valve 81 .into a jacket 82 surrounding the supply pipe 30. The outlet 83 of this jacket is connected with a passage or chamber 84 which extends along the pipe 53 so as to heat the material just before it exudes from the nozzles. A by-pass 85 is provided with a valve 86 for cleaning out the pipe 30 with exhaust steam if desired. The pipe 53 has a clean out connection 87 from the pipe 14 and a clean out plug 88, so that it can be cleaned out by live steam.
From what has been stated it will be seen that an apparatus for this purpose constructedon the principles above illustrated, whether in the form shown or not, is a practicable andeificient machine for the purpose intended and that the steam employed for the pump is economically used as the exhaust thereof is employed for keeping the oil in a condition for flowing readily through the pipes and nozzles.
